    5HotToastyRag

    Pretty good for an early western

    Before you get excited, let me tell you that the 1932 film Law and Order has nothing to do with the television series in the 1990s. This type of law and order has to do with the Wild West, when there was none. Frequently, towns that were so overrun by bandits and criminals sent away for a deputy to "clean up" the town. In this film, Walter Huston is the new sheriff. Of course! He's always playing someone decent and honorable, except for the rare roles when he plays someone really mean.

    Walter is supposed to be a real stand-up guy, but one scene in the film made me dislike his character. After a hanging sentence gets passed on a young Andy Devine, Andy starts to cry. Walter's way of cheering him up is to say, "Pull yourself together. You've got to act like a man now." Then, he tells Andy his will be the first legal hanging-as supposed to just a lynching by the angry mob-in the county, to get him excited for his own death! I was all set to dislike him for the rest of the movie, but it's not really possible to dislike Walter Huston, is it? He has a wonderful presence, an almost magical quality that makes you think every movie he's in was written for him.

    As it turns out, that part of the movie was just to show how "by the books" his character is, so that when he finally gets to his last straw-and this is a Walter Huston movie, so you know he will-he'll really lose his temper. For an early western, this movie isn't that bad, and it has all the elements fans look for: shootouts, bad guys, death scenes, and saloons.
    7JoeytheBrit

    Law and Order review

    A roving former lawman and his friends reluctantly become the law in Tombstone. Surprisingly dark and realistic Western despite frequent bouts of humour and an amiable, easy-going performance from Walter Huston. Written by the star's 26-year-old son John Huston, it's a thinly veiled account of the clash between Wyatt Earp and the Clantons (quite why Universal felt it necessary to change the characters' names is a mystery), although Doc Holliday is missing. Packed with smart dialogue, tense situations and a real feel for detail, Law and Order is undeservedly forgotten
    8bsmith5552

    Excellent Early Sound Western

    "Law and Order" is one of the first (if not THE first) screen treatment of the infamous Gunfight at the O.K. Corral. Curiously enough, although the main characters are clearly based on the Earps and the Clantons, they are called by other names. The "Earps", for example, are called Johnson and the "Clantons", Northrup.

    All that aside, "Law and Order" is an excellent action packed western from the early sound era. As such, many of the actors were still learning to act for sound. So you will still see many of the exaggerated facial expressions and gestures that were common in silent films. The gunfight sequence is as good as you will ever see.

    Walter Huston plays a Wyatt Earp type character called Frame Johnson who with his brother Luther (Russell Hopton) sidekick Deadwood (Raymond Hatton) and a Doc Holiday type character called Brandt (Harry Carey), ride into the lawless town of Tombstone. There they encounter the ruthless Northrup Brothers (Ralph Ince, Harry Woods, Richard Alexander) culminating in the famous gunfight which takes place, for the most part,in the O.K. barn. Along the way, Huston hangs a dim-witted murderer (a very young and very thin Andy Devine).

    Huston plays the lead alternatively between a Gary Cooperish style country bumpkin and the no nonsense law enforcer. Carey as always is excellent as the stove pie hatted gambler Brandt. Woods is his usual sneering villain. Also down the cast list is a young Walter Brennan as a saloon worker and perennial bartender Dewey Robinson as, you guessed it, the bartender.

    "Law and Order" is an excellent western of this or any other period. It is a pity that it is not more widely available for viewing.

    9telegonus

    Stark and Rugged

    A stark and rugged early talkie western, Law and Order stars Walter Huston and Harry Carey, and is basically a fictionalization of the famous gunfight at the OK Corral. The names are changed to protect the innocent(and the guilty) but this is basically the same story. W.R. Burnett's novel provided the basis for this film. Young John Huston was one of the screenwriters.

    Those who think that all early sound movies are chatty comedies and lugubrious soaps ought to take a look at this one. It's fast-paced and realistic, and ends in a breathtaking and amazingly well-sustained blaze of violence and gunplay. Director Edward Cahn proved himself a master on this one. He mostly directed B's and short subjects, and yet on this one occasion showed himself the equal of a Ford or a Hawks.
